Get Started with Wholesaling Real Estate
Wholesaling real estate can be a lucrative way to make money in the property market. It involves identifying undervalued properties and then transferring the contract to another buyer for a commission. Here's a step-by-step guide to get you going:
- Explore your local market. Know current prices and popularity.
- Build relationships with other real estate players, such as realtors, contractors, and lenders.
- Find distressed properties through listings. Look for opportunities to obtain properties below market value.
- Assess the potential profit margin on each property, taking into account repairs and closing charges.
- Promote the property to your network of buyers. Showcase its benefits.
- Close a contract with a buyer and assign the contract to them for a fee.
Wholesaling real estate can be a challenging but rewarding business. With hard work, dedication, and a good understanding of the market, you can build a successful career in this dynamic industry.
A Comprehensive Guide to Wholesale Real Estate Contracts
Diving into the world of wholesale real estate can be both exciting and daunting. One crucial element that often trips up new wholesalers is understanding the nuances of the wholesale real estate contract. This legally binding document outlines the conditions between the wholesaler, who secures a property below market value, and the end buyer, who ultimately purchases the property from the wholesaler at a higher price. A well-crafted wholesale real estate contract protects both parties and ensures a smooth transaction.
- A comprehensive wholesale real estate contract typically includes provisions regarding the purchase price, assignment fee, closing date, due diligence period, contingencies, and payment terms.
- Thoroughly reviewing these provisions is essential to avoid potential disputes down the line.
- Additionally, it's crucial to seek legal advice from an experienced real estate attorney to ensure that your contract is legally sound.
By understanding yourself with the essential components of a wholesale real estate contract, you can navigate this profitable industry with confidence and minimize the risk of costly errors.
